#7b40a5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7b40a5 is composed of 48.2% red, 25.1%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.5%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 275 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 44.9%. #7b40a5 color hex could be obtained by blending #f680ff with #00004b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#7b40a5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7b40a5 has RGB values of R:123, G:64, B:165 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 8077477.

Shades and Tints of #7b40a5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07040a is the darkest color, while #fcfafd is the lightest one.
